> Is there a way to have the transaction report not put the currency (in
> my case AUD) in front of the figures? I would like to cut and paste
> the numbers into a spreadsheet and having letters in there turns the
> values into a string and makes them useless for addition etc.
>
> I have looked at all the report options and in the general setup but
> can't seen to find a display options.

AFAIK there is no way to print an amount in the reports without the
currency identifier.  Note that if the Report Currency is your Locale
Currency then it will use the Currency Symbol.  So in your case, if you
set your locale to en_AU then it should use $ instead of AUD, which
should import into your spreadsheet just fine.
